插件窝 干货文章 安装pip的简要教程:Linux系统下的步骤

安装pip的简要教程:Linux系统下的步骤

Python 安装 pip bash 100    来源:    2025-04-10

以下是在Linux系统上安装pip的简明教程,适用于大多数主流发行版:


1. 首先确保Python已安装

pip是Python的包管理器,需要Python环境支持:

python3 --version  # 检查Python3是否安装(推荐Python 3.6+)

如果未安装Python,根据发行版选择以下命令: - Debian/Ubuntu: bash sudo apt update && sudo apt install python3 - CentOS/RHEL: bash sudo yum install python3 - Arch Linux: bash sudo pacman -S python


2. 安装pip

方法一:使用系统包管理器(推荐)

  • Debian/Ubuntu: bash sudo apt update && sudo apt install python3-pip
  • CentOS/RHEL: bash sudo yum install python3-pip
  • Arch Linux: bash sudo pacman -S python-pip

方法二:使用get-pip脚本(通用方法)

如果包管理器不可用,直接通过官方脚本安装:

curl https://bootstrap.pypa.io/get-pip.py -o get-pip.py
python3 get-pip.py --user  # 为当前用户安装(无sudo权限时)
# 或全局安装(需sudo权限)
sudo python3 get-pip.py

3. 验证安装

pip3 --version
# 输出类似:pip 23.1.2 from /usr/local/lib/python3.8/site-packages/pip (python 3.8)

4. 升级pip(可选)

pip3 install --upgrade pip

5. 配置PATH(如遇"command not found")

如果提示pip3命令未找到,将用户级pip路径加入PATH

echo 'export PATH=$PATH:~/.local/bin' >> ~/.bashrc
source ~/.bashrc

常见问题

  1. 权限问题
    使用--user标志为用户本地安装,或通过sudo全局安装。

  2. 多版本Python共存
    明确指定Python版本,例如:

    python3.10 -m pip install package
    
  3. 代理配置
    如需代理,使用--proxy参数:

    pip3 install --proxy=http://proxy-server:port package
    

通过以上步骤,您已成功在Linux系统上安装pip,可以开始管理Python包了!